#DA160B Color
#DA160B is rgb(218, 22, 11) in RGB, hsl(3, 90%, 45%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 90%, 95%, 15%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Nintendo Red (#E4000F),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.88.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#DA160B Channel Values
How #DA160B bre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 218 · G 22 · B 11 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 3° · S 90% · L 45%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 3° · S 95% · V 85%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 90% · Y 95% · K 15%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.12:1 vs white · 4.1: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#DA160B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#DA160B?
#DA160B is a mid-tone red — rgb(218, 22, 11) in RGB and hsl(3, 90%, 45%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Nintendo Red (#E4000F),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.88.
What is the RGB value of #DA160B?
#DA160B is rgb(218, 22, 11) — red 218, green 22, and blue 11 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#DA160B?
#DA160B conver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 90%, 95%, 15%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#DA160B be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#DA160B scores 5.12:1 against white and 4.1: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#DA160B as a CSS color keyword?
No. #DA160B is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is orangered (#FF4500) at a CIE76 distance of 16.44, which is visibly different.
